Integrating Cybersecurity into Business Continuity

The connection between cybersecurity and business continuity is critical. Here’s how to incorporate cybersecurity into your continuity plans.

1. Conduct a Risk Assessment

Identify potential threats to your data and systems to understand how these could impact your business operations.

2. Develop a Response Plan

Creating a thorough response plan for cybersecurity incidents ensures your organization can respond quickly and effectively.

3. Regular Training and Drills

Employees should be trained and regularly drilled on their roles during a cybersecurity incident to minimize downtime and data loss.

4. Review and Update Plans

Cyber threats are constantly evolving, making regular reviews of your business continuity plans essential to stay prepared.

Conclusion

Integrating cybersecurity into your business continuity planning is vital to maintain operations and protect your organization from potential data breaches.
